Let's start with the basics: thermal energy storage (TES) is like a giant battery for heat. Instead of storing electricity, it captures excess thermal energy for later use. Think of it as your kitchen Thermos® – but scaled up to power cities or heat entire neighborhoods. In our race toward net-zero emissions, this technology is becoming the Swiss Army knife of renewable energy systems. [2021-09-17 21:07]
